9 out of 10 will recommend you wordpress. However you need to understand the fact that there is a different extension structure for each. Joomla's structure is more intuitive than WordPress' once you get the hang of it.

Again, it boils down to the purpose of your website. I've found that most WordPress plugins are developed specifically for blog-type websites, whereas Joomla extensions have a much wider variety.

WordPress - it was designed specifically for blogging and was a competitor to Blogger and LiveJournal years ago. Nowdays WordPress has grown into a CMS for a variety of things.

Joomla was not designed specifically as a blogging platform, just a content management system.
